I am still tired but at least the headache which has pounded away all day has gone.

I arrived to find a congratulatory email from the minister about last night�s event. I was most unnecessarily pleased. I also had 35 emails of thanks from head teachers and one form my boss. Evidence for the annual report methinks. Tomorrow I have to accompany the Minister on a visit.

I left work at 4pm unable to think anymore. I earned plenty of flexi last night anyway. However after two painkillers I regained some ability to function. So this evening I�ve cleared the kitchen cooked my supper and some for kerrilouise and baked a cake with some past their best bananas.

Unfortunately while trying to heat the honey for the cake so it would flow more easily it exploded and burned me, fortunately I was wearing a long sleeved top and it missed my face. Unfortunately a spot of boiling sugar landed on the very top of my right breast.

I ran for cold water at once but I still have one small blister which hurts lots! It is only a first degree burn so I am sure it will heal quickly but it is unsightly and I am sore. I cannot decide whether to wear a top which will cover and conceal it or go for one which won�t touch it and allow the air to heal it and have to make explanations.
